#9f0054 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9f0054 is composed of 62.4% red, 0%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 100% magenta, 47.2% yellow and 37.6% black. It has a hue angle of 328.3 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 31.2%. #9f0054 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ff00a8 with #3f0000. Closest websafe color is: #990066.

#9f0054 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#9f0054 has RGB values of R:159, G:0, B:84 and CMYK values of C:0, M:1, Y:0.47,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 10420308.

Hex triplet 9f0054 #9f0054
RGB Decimal 159, 0, 84 rgb(159,0,84)
RGB Percent 62.4, 0, 32.9 rgb(62.4%,0%,32.9%)
CMYK 0, 100, 47, 38
HSL 328.3°, 100, 31.2 hsl(328.3,100%,31.2%)
HSV (or HSB) 328.3°, 100, 62.4
Web Safe 990066 #990066
CIE-LAB 34.01, 59.935, -1.208
XYZ 15.899, 8.013, 9.096
xyY 0.482, 0.243, 8.013
CIE-LCH 34.01, 59.948, 358.845
CIE-LUV 34.01, 84.625, -11.911
Hunter-Lab 28.307, 50.719, 0.762
Binary 10011111, 00000000, 01010100

Shades and Tints of #9f0054

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020001 is the darkest color, while #ffedf7 is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#9f0054 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#393939 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#4d2e3e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#4c577c Protanopia 1% of men
  • #635652 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#a12728 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#6a376d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#793653 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#a01938 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
